2004 Audi A4 vs. 1992 Jaguar XJR

To start off, 2004 Audi A4 is newer by 12 year(s). Which means there will be less support and parts availability for 1992 Jaguar XJR. In addition, the cost of maintenance, including insurance, on 1992 Jaguar XJR would be higher. At 5,992 cc (12 cylinders), 1992 Jaguar XJR is equipped with a bigger engine. In terms of performance, 1992 Jaguar XJR (333 HP @ 5250 RPM) has 113 more horse power than 2004 Audi A4. (220 HP @ 6300 RPM) In normal driving conditions, 1992 Jaguar XJR should accelerate faster than 2004 Audi A4. With that said, vehicle weight also plays an important factor in acceleration. 1992 Jaguar XJR weights approximately 114 kg more than 2004 Audi A4. So despite on having greater horse power, its additional weight may have an impact towards its acceleration in comparison.

Because 2004 Audi A4 is four wheel drive (4WD), it will have significant more traction and grip than 1992 Jaguar XJR. In wet, icy, snow, or gravel driving conditions, 2004 Audi A4 will offer significantly more control.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1992 Jaguar XJR (495 Nm @ 3650 RPM) has 195 more torque (in Nm) than 2004 Audi A4. (300 Nm @ 3200 RPM). This means 1992 Jaguar XJR will have an easier job in driving up hills or pulling heavy equipment than 2004 Audi A4. 1992 Jaguar XJR has automatic transmission and 2004 Audi A4 has manual transmission. 2004 Audi A4 will offer better control over acceleration and deceleration in addition to better fuel efficiency overall. 1992 Jaguar XJR will be easier to drive especially in heavy traffic.
